Official abstract text for this publication.
A server receives article information of an article to be estimated from a user. The server obtains an actual picture of the article from the user. The server determines a standard picture of the article from a predetermined graphics library based on the article information. The server obtains an actual performance of the article. The server determines a value of the article based on the standard picture, the actual picture, and the actual performance of the article.

What is claimed is: 1 . A method for article estimation, comprising: receiving, by a server and from a user, article information of an article to be estimated; obtaining, by the server and from the user, an actual picture of the article; determining, by the server, a standard picture of the article from a predetermined graphics library based on the article information; obtaining, by the server, an actual performance of the article; and determining, by the server, a value of the article based on the standard picture, the actual picture, and the actual performance of the article. 2 . The method according to claim 1 , wherein determining the value of the article based on the standard picture, the actual picture, and the actual performance of the article comprises: determining damage assessment information of the article based on the standard picture and the actual picture, wherein the damage assessment information of the article comprises at least one of scratch information, disassembly trace information, or watermark information; and determining a damage status of the article based on the damage assessment information. 3 . The method according to claim 2 , wherein determining damage assessment information of the article based on the standard picture and the actual picture comprises: inputting the standard picture and the actual picture to a model; and obtaining a comparison result output by the model, wherein the model is used to compare the standard picture and the actual picture to determine the damage assessment information of the article based on the comparison result and to output the damage assessment information. 4 . The method according to claim 1 , wherein before determining the value of the article, the method further comprises: sending an installation package corresponding to an evaluation software to the article when the article is an electronic device, wherein the article installs the evaluation software by using the installation package, and determines evaluation information of the article by using the evaluation software; and obtaining the evaluation information, wherein the evaluation information comprises the actual performance of the article. 5 . The method according to claim 4 , wherein obtaining the evaluation information comprises: obtaining the evaluation information sent by the article; or obtaining a picture that comprises the evaluation information, and determining the evaluation information based on the picture that comprises the evaluation information. 6 . The method according to claim 1 , wherein the method further comprises: executing a service based on the value of the article, wherein the service comprises at least one of an article recycling service and an article pledge service. 7 . The method according to claim 6 , wherein executing the service comprises: determining a credit limit of the user; determining an amount less than the value of the article when determining that the credit limit of the user is not less than a specified credit limit; paying the amount to the user; and generating a pickup message, wherein the pickup message is used to instruct a pickup party to pick up the article. 8 . The method according to claim 7 , wherein the article is a mobile phone, a computer, or a car, wherein determining the credit limit of the user comprises processing user information, and wherein the user information comprises identity information and risk control information of the user. 9 .
